2 Introduction Thank you for purchasing our product.This product is exclusively for reading and writing data to an xD-Picture Card/SmartMedia. You can transfer largeamounts of data to and from the card quickly and easily using a computer equipped with a USB port (IBM PC/ATcompatibles and Macintosh)....
